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14 verdict
A pure pop paddle. Counters come off the face faster than almost anything in the database, and the trade-off is a firm, chatty feel on soft shots.
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 verdict
The reference control paddle for players who do not want the weight of a 20 mm build. Touch scores trail only the Luxx.

- Which is better, the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14 or the Paddletek Tempest Wave V3?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 carries the higher overall Paddle IQ score (82.9 vs 78.6), but IQ is a weighted average. On the trait that separates them most — softness —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 leads by 32 points.
- Which one is faster at the kitchen line?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3, at 110 kg·cm² swing weight against 115 for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14. Lower swing weight is the single best predictor of hand speed in fast exchanges.
- Which paddle has more power, the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14 or the Paddletek Tempest Wave V3?
-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14 scores 91 for power against 72 for Paddletek Tempest Wave V3. That comes from a 14 mm Bantam power core swinging at 115 kg·cm² — mass behind the ball, not face material.
- Which one gives more control and touch?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 at 92 versus 79. Its 16 mm core holds the ball on the face slightly longer, which is what makes resets and dinks land shorter.
- Which paddle spins the ball more?
-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14 scores 83 for spin off its Carbon fiber face, against 80 for the Textured carbon face on Paddletek Tempest Wave V3. In practice a 3-point gap is small enough that technique matters more.
- Which is more forgiving on off-center hits?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3, with the higher forgiveness score (86 vs 72). Its 6.1 twist weight against 6 is what drives it — higher twist weight means the face rotates less when you miss the middle.
- Is the price difference worth it?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 costs $150, $30 less. Whether that gap is worth closing depends on whether you actually use the traits it trades away — check the head-to-head DNA bars above before paying up.
- Do they use the same core and face?
-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14: 14 mm Bantam power core with a Carbon fiber face. Paddletek Tempest Wave V3: 16 mm Tempest control core with a Textured carbon face.
- Which is better for a two-handed backhand?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3, at 5.25 in of handle against 5 in. Anything under 5.25 in forces you to choke the bottom hand onto the face bevel.
- Which one is better for beginners?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 is the safer first paddle here: forgiveness 86 and sweet spot 87 mean fewer mishits while your contact point is still inconsistent. Paddletek Bantam TKO-C 14 rewards a repeatable swing and can feel less stable before that.
- Which is lighter in the hand?
- Paddletek Tempest Wave V3 at 7.9 oz against 8.2 oz. Static weight matters for arm fatigue and elbow comfort; swing weight (110 vs 115) is what you feel mid-rally.
